Background
The existing three-phase transformer is generally installed in the open air, although a certain waterproof and moistureproof measure is adopted, the existing three-phase transformer only plays a role in preventing rainwater under the open air condition, some working places are very humid, and the elements in the transformer are corroded due to the humid air, so that the service life of the three-phase transformer is shortened and even the three-phase transformer is damaged.

Detailed Description
The invention will be further described with reference to the following examples.
The utility model provides a dampproofing three-phase transformer, as shown in fig. 1 and fig. 2, including rack 1, establish at 1 top of rack shielding plate 2 with establish at 1 inside transformer body 3 of rack, shielding plate 2 is the triangular prism, can be better for 1 rain-proofings of rack, vent 11 has been seted up to 1 lateral wall of rack, vent 11 is equipped with dust screen 4 and dampproofing sponge 5, outside moist air gets into 1 cavity of rack from vent 11 after filter screen and 5 dust removal drying of dampproofing sponge in proper order. Still be equipped with dampproof device 6 in rack 1, dampproof device 6 is including the installation box body 61 that has the inner chamber and establish the dry box 62 at below installation box body 61, be connected with heat insulating block 63 between installation box body 61 and the dry box 62, installation box body 61 is opened there are upper shed and under shed, the inner chamber of installation box body 61 is equipped with fan 64, the upper shed is equipped with dust screen 4, be equipped with regeneration drier package 65 in the dry box 62 and be used for the heating plate 66 to regeneration drier package 65 heating, dry box 62 bottom is equipped with a plurality of through-holes 67, dry box 62 top is open structure, be convenient for regeneration drier package 65 and the abundant contact of air. Preferably, the heat insulation sheet is made of ceramic materials, and the heat insulation effect is good. The heating block is PTC ceramic heating plate 66, long service life, durable, and can make the heating more even to improve the efficiency of dehumidification.
The moisture-proof sponge 5 is attached to the inner side wall of the ventilation opening 11 in the side wall of the cabinet 1, so that moisture can be absorbed, and the moisture-proof effect on the ventilation opening 11 is achieved; through at rack 1 cavity installation dampproof device 6, when needing to dehumidify, start fan 64 earlier, fully contact air and regeneration drier package 65, regeneration drier package 65 absorbs the moisture, reach the air dehumidification purpose, the air after the drying is discharged to the outside of drying box 62 through-hole 67, regeneration drier package 65 then heats the regeneration through the heating block, the heat insulating sheet can effectively prevent regeneration drier package 65 to conduct on fan 64 in the heat that the regeneration produced when restoreing, prevent that fan 64 from damaging because of generating heat too high, prolong its life. Thus, the moisture-proof effect of the three-phase transformer is better achieved through the double moisture-proof measures of the moisture-proof sponge 5 and the moisture-proof device 6.
In order to prevent external rainwater from wetting the ventilation opening 11, the outer wall of the cabinet 1 is provided with a rain shield 7 for shielding the ventilation opening 11.
The transformer body 3 comprises a transformer frame 31 and three-phase windings 32 arranged on the transformer frame 31, wherein blades 33 are arranged between the adjacent windings, the transformer body also comprises a motor 35 for driving each blade 33 to rotate, and the motor 35 is arranged at the top end of the transformer frame 31. Specifically, the blades 33 are connected to a rotating shaft 34, and a motor 35 drives the rotating shaft 34 to rotate through a timing belt 36, so as to drive each blade 33 to rotate. The air flow is generated by the blades 33 installed in the gaps between adjacent windings, so that the humid air gathered in the gaps can be rapidly circulated, and the moisture-proof effect inside the three-phase transformer is further improved.
